7-Zip
7-Zip is a free and open-source zip file utility that offers a range of features, including:
- Compression and decompression of files
- Encryption and decryption of files
- File splitting and merging
- Support for various file formats, including .zip, .rar, and .7z
7-Zip is known for its high compression ratio and is often considered one of the best free zip file utilities available.

The Unarchiver
The Unarchiver is a free and open-source zip file utility that offers a range of features, including:
- Compression and decompression of files
- Support for various file formats, including .zip, .rar, and .7z
The Unarchiver is known for its ease of use and is a great option for those who are new to zip file utilities.
